Acerca de Married to the Military

'Married to the Military' is a podcast to celebrate military spouses. It's an informative podcast dedicated to providing support, resources, and valuable insights for military families, by interviewing spouses on their skills, experience, and profession and applying their knowledge and advice to what they know about military life. Each episode offers a thoughtful blend of expert interviews, personal stories, and practical advice aimed at promoting positive mental health and wellbeing and ensuring access to essential services.

Episode 10 - Neurodiversity & Military Life

Military wife and counsellor Georgina Turner joins me to talk all things autism, ADHD, PDA, ARFID, and supporting SEN children in military families. We explore: * How neurodiversity impacts military children * What parents wish teachers and professionals understood * How PDA and selective mutism really show up in real life * Why adult women are only now getting diagnosed with ADHD & autism * How self-employment can be life-changing for neurodivergent adults Georgina also shares her family’s personal journey — as a military wife, neurodivergent adult, and parent of neurodivergent children. Episode 9 - Love Under Pressure

In this episode of Married to the Military, I speak with relationship counsellor and Royal Navy spouse Emily Caddy about the real challenges faced by military couples. We talk about everything from communication breakdowns and reintegration struggles to emotional distance, infidelity, and financial control. Emily explains what actually happens in relationship counselling, why so many military families haven't heard of the deployment cycle, and how things like jealousy, parenting differences, and even swinging or open relationships can impact trust and connection. We also explore how couples can recover from issues like cheating or emotional abuse, what to do when one person wants to separate, and how single partners can still benefit from counselling. Whether your relationship is solid or struggling, this conversation is packed with insight, perspective and practical strategies.

Episode 7 - Chronic Pain - the link with emotional distress and turmoil

In this episode, we dive into the inspiring journey of Katie Rothwell, a former RAF officer, military wife, and now a specialist in chronic pain management. Katie shares her story of navigating military life, from deployments and parenting challenges to overcoming debilitating back pain that transformed her perspective on health and wellbeing. Discover how Katie turned her personal struggles into a revolutionary approach to beating chronic pain through her BEAT Pain Methodology (Brain, Energy, Activity, Therapy). We explore the emotional and physical toll of military life, the science behind chronic pain, and practical tips for managing stress, building healthy habits, and reclaiming your life. Whether you're a military spouse, someone living with chronic pain, or simply curious about the connection between the mind and body, this episode offers valuable insights and inspiration. Tune in for a heartfelt conversation packed with hope, empowerment, and actionable advice.

Episode 6 - Falklands War - A Navy Wife's Story

In a time before internet, WhatsApp, and FaceTime, can you imagine sending your husband, spouse, or loved one off to war—not knowing when you’d hear from them next? In this special Remembrance Sunday episode, I sit down with my mother-in-law, Carole, a Navy wife who lived through the Falklands War with two young kids and a husband deployed on the front lines. She shares what it was like to rely on the occasional telegram, the whispers of news that filtered through from the officers wife, and the strength it took to hold down the fort at home. Join us for Carole’s story of resilience, community, and the love that kept her going through months of silence. It’s a heartfelt glimpse into a time when military life looked very different and the strength behind the uniform was truly unbreakable.
